CLEARANCE <br />/ 1 1/4" TO 2" DIA <br />HANDRAIL NO <br />LESS THAN 34" <br />NOR MORE <br />THAN 38" ABV. <br />TREAD NOSING <br />METAL <br />HANDRAIL <br />BRACKET <br />BLOCKING AS <br />REQUIRED <br />HANDRAIL DETAIL <br />Stair and Railing General Notes <br />Stairway construction shall conform to the FBC Residential 7th Edition (2020) sections R311.7, R312 <br />and R302.7. <br />Rls•r helght: <br />The riser height shall be not more than 73/4 inches. The riser shall be measured vertically between leading <br />edges of the adjacent treads. The greatest riser height within any flight of stairs shall not exceed the smallest by <br />more than 3/a inch. <br />Tread depth: <br />The tread depth shall be not less than 10 Inches. The tread depth shall be measured horizontally between the <br />vertical planes of the foremost projection of adjacent treads and at a right angle to the tread's leading edge. The <br />greatest tread depth within any flight of stairs shall not exceed the smallest by more than 3/8 inch. <br />Winders: <br />Winder treads shall have a tread depth of not less than 10 inches measured between the vertical planes of the <br />foremost projection of adjacent treads at the intersections with the walkllne. Winder treads shall have a tread <br />depth of not less then 8 inches at any point within the dear width of the stair. <br />Nosings: <br />Nosings at treads, landings and floors of stairways shall have a radius of curvature at the nosing not greater than <br />9/16 inch or a bevel not exceeding % inch. A nosing projection not less than 3/4 inch and not more than 11/4 <br />Inches shall be provided on stairways. The greatest nosing projection shall not exceed the smallest nosing <br />projection by more than 3/8 inch within a stairway. <br />Handrans: <br />Handrails shall be provided on not less than one side of each continuous run of treads or flight with four or more <br />risers. Handrail height measured vertically from the sloped plane adjoining the tread nosing, or finish surface of <br />ramp slope, shall be not less than 34 inches and not more than 38 Inches. Handrails for stairways shall be <br />continuous for the full length of the flight, from a point directly above the top riser of the flight to a point directly <br />above the lowest riser of the flight. Handrail ends shall be returned or shall terminate in newel posts or safety <br />terminals. Handrails adjacent to a wall shall have a space of not less than 11/2 Inches between the wall and the <br />handrails. <br />Grip -size: <br />Handrails with a circular cross section shall have an outside diameter of not less than 11/4 Inches and not greater <br />than 2 inches or provide equivalent grasp -ability In compliance with Section R311.7.8.3. <br />Guards: <br />Guards shad be provided for those portions of open -sided walking surfaces, including stairs, ramps and landings, <br />that are located more than 30 inches measured vertically to the floor or grade below at any point within 24 inches <br />horizontally to the edge of the open side, Required guards at open -sided walking surfaces, including stairs, <br />porches, balconies or landings, shall be not less than 38 Inches in height as measured vertically above the <br />adjacent walking surface or the line connecting the leading edges of the treads. Required guards shall not have <br />openings from the walking surface to the required guard height that allow passage of a sphere 4 Inches In <br />diameter. <br />Under -stair protection: <br />Enclosed space under stairs that is accessed by a door or access panel shall have walls, under -stair surface and <br />any soffits protected on the enclosed side with 1/2-Inch gypsum board. <br />D1 <br />00 TYP. <br />f0 <br />0 <br />I rn ee •o. THE WIND PRESSURES <br />LISTED ABOVE ARE ALLOWABLE PRESSURES <br />SOFFIT DESIGN PRESSURE <br />+29.7 / -39.7 <br />General Notes <br />R302.5 Dwelling/Garage Opening/Penetration Protection <br />Opening and penetrations through walls or ceilings separating the <br />dwelling from the garage shall be in accordance with sections <br />R302.5.1 through R302.5.3. <br />R302.5.1 Opening Protection <br />Openings from a private garage directly into a room used for <br />sleeping purposes shall not be permitted. Other openings between <br />the garage and residence shall be equipped with solid wood doors <br />not less than 1-3/8" in thickness, solid or honeycomb -core steel <br />doors not less than 1-3/8" thick, or 20-minute fire -rated doors. <br />R302.5.2 Duct Penetration <br />Ducts in the garage and ducts penetrating the walls or ceilings <br />separating the dwelling from the garage shall be constructed of a <br />minimum No. 26 gage (0.48 mm) sheet steel, 1 inch minimum rigid <br />nonmetallic class 0 or classl duct board, or other approved <br />material and shall not have openings into the garage. <br />R302.5.3 Other Penetrations <br />Penetrations through the separation required in Section R302.6 <br />shall be protected as required by section R302.11, Item 4. <br />R302.6 Dwelling/Garage Fire Separation. <br />The garage shall be separated as required by Table R302.6. <br />Openings in garage walls shall comply with Section R302.5. <br />Attachment of gypsum board shall comply with Tab;e R702.3.5. <br />The wall separation provisions of Table R302.6 shall not apply to <br />garage walls that are perpendicular to the adjacent dwelling unit <br />wall: <br />• From the Residence & Attics - Not Less than 1/2" Gyp. Bd. or <br />equivalent applied to garage side. <br />• From Habitable Rooms Above Garage - Not Less than 5/8" <br />Type-X Gyp. Bd. or equivalent. <br />• Structure(s) Supporting Floor/Ceiling Assemblies - Not Less <br />than 1/2" Gyp. Bd. or equivalent. <br />• Garages Located Less Than 3 Feet From Dwelling On The <br />Same Lot - Not Less than 1/2" Gyp. Bd. or equivalent applied <br />to the interior side of exterior walls that are within this area. <br />R312.2.1 Window Sills <br />In dwelling units, where the top of the sill of an operable window is <br />located less than 24 inches (610 mm) above the finished floor and <br />greater than 72 inches (1829 mm) above the finished grade or <br />other surface below on the exterior of the building, the operable <br />window shall comply with one of the following: 1. Operable <br />windows with openings that will not allow a 4-inch-diameter (102 <br />mm) sphere to pass through the opening where the opening is in <br />its largest opened position. 2. Operable windows that are provided <br />with window fall prevention devices that comply with ASTM F2090. <br />3. Operable windows that are provided with window opening <br />control devices that comply with Section R312.2.2. <br />Chapter 45 Private Swimming Pools <br />Outdoor swimming pools shall be provided with a barrier <br />complying with R4501.17.1.1 through R4501.17.1.14. <br />M1507.2 Re -circulation of Air <br />Exhaust air form Bathrooms and toilet rooms shall not be <br />re -circulated within a residence or to another dwelling unit and <br />shall be exhausted directly to the outdoors. Exhaust air from <br />bathrooms and toilet rooms shall not discharge into an attic, crawl <br />space or other areas inside the building. <br />GAS APPLIANCES <br />G.C. to verify location of gas riser before commencement of work. <br />Where gas water heaters are installed.
